3 WHERE DID IT ALL BEGIN? History ETFs had their genesis in 1989 with Index Participation Shares, an S&P 500 proxy that traded on the American Stock Exchange and the Philadelphia Stock Exchange. This product, however, was short lived after a lawsuit by the Chicago Mercantile Exchange was successful in stopping sales in the United States. WIKIPEDIA Spiders Debut 1993 and it s off to the races Options on XAU Indexes began trading in 1983.

10 How Did So Many Get it Wrong New York Times- December 31st 2000 How can so many who are paid so much to scrutinize companies have blown it so spectacularly for their investor customers? Anthony Noto at Goldman, Sachs sums the situation up quite well. Article suggests he remained positive on the internet stocks he followed until after they lost 98% of their value during the 52 week period. Our research is driven by fundamental analysis and is not influenced by anything else, Mr. Noto said. He went on to explain that the companies he follows had their stock prices drop last spring not because their operations were failing, but because market psychology had changed. He downgraded the stocks much later because only then had it become clear through his research that the companies results were deteriorating. In hindsight, he said we should have lowered our ratings sooner. We regret that. Citigroup (C): For Broker / Advisor Use Only. Not For Use With The Public.
11 Relative Strength Staying on the Path All major sports have a ranking system. The Point & Figure Relative Strength tool is the ranking system we use for ETF s. Daily Calculation: Stock / ETF X 100 = RS Market Index Reading This reading is plotted on a Point & Figure chart which then tells us whether we can expect that stock or ETF to outperform or underperform the base index. 28 Finding Leadership: Relative Strength In What Works On Wall Street, Jim O Shaughnessy found that relative strength was a factor in all 10 of the top performing strategies. He also found that the worst strategy in his testing was buying the stocks with the worst relative strength. Large Losers Most Trades Large Winners For Advisor Use Only. Not For Use With The Public.
